Transaction 4605c4ab238f6a18f488d617d281e460c82b14f0ef1085e47401f532a36c5ca4

70 Input
1 Outputs
  • 4605c4ab238f6a18f488d617d281e460c82b14f0ef1085e47401f532a36c5ca4:0
  • value  75143517
    address  37vQmmLfThGCumry9nAapvtdbYc9gVmaa5